Tax Manager - Public Accounting

Tax Manager - Public Accounting
Company:

Financial Additions


Details of the offer

Financial Additions has partnered with a growing Public Accounting Firm in Search of a Tax Manager.

The ideal candidate would be either currently working in Public Accounting or has worked in Public Accounting in the past.

This role will provide a partner track for the right candidate, give autonomy to grow and develop the business and opportunity to hire, train, manage and develop a staff.

RESPONSIBILITIES:


Review and manage staff
deliverables including tax returns, extensions, tax planning calculations, and
write-up work for all entity types (C-Corp, S-Corp, Partnership, Fiduciary, Non
Profit, gift, multi state and TX franchise).


Review Compiled financial
statements for Corporations, Not for Profit entities, Partnerships, and
Individuals, including workpapers, accounting and adjusting entries, bank
reconciliations, and client books and records.


Prepare and review complex
tax planning projections for individual and corporate estimated tax liability.


Manage and monitor client
deliverables and due dates.


Prepare complex U.S. and
multi-state income tax returns for business entities, including consolidated
and nonconsolidated C-corporations, S-Corporations, Partnerships, Fiduciary,
and Non-Profit Organizations.


Prepare complex U.S. and
state individual income, gift tax, and estate tax returns.


Conduct complex tax
research and prepare memorandum outlining findings and conclusions.


Respond to IRS and state
agency audits, inquires, and tax notices. Communicate with IRS and clients in
connection with audits, inquires, and tax notices.


Delegate projects to staff
that can handle them most efficiently and provide accounting and tax assistance
to staff as needed.


Communicate directly with
existing clients, colleagues, management, and IRS representatives regarding
various tax matters.


Assist with business
development efforts, including but not limited to, meeting with prospective
clients, preparing fee quotes and proposals, and evaluating clients' needs.


Lead department in knowledge
of software, processes, and workflows.


Assist with employee training
for new hires and ongoing employee training.


Engage in consulting and special projects

KNOWLEDGE AND SKILL REQUIREMENTS:



CPA Certification required.


Excellent oral and written communication


Time management and organizational skills


Proficient in Microsoft Office, Prosystem, Ultratax, and Adobe software.


Proficient in QuickBooks or equivalent accounting software desired. At minimum, must have sound knowledge of basic functionality of QuickBooks or equivalent accounting software.

EDUCATION AND WORK EXPERIENCE:

• Bachelor's degree in accounting or other major with tax and accounting (through intermediate) course work completed.
• Minimum of five years of experience preparing all types of tax returns with a public CPA firm or private company.
• Minimum of two years reviewing all types of tax returns and compiled financial statements with a public CPA firm or private company.
